Biography

Svend-Erik Skaaning is a Professor at Aarhus University with a focus on comparative democracy and its various dimensions. His research spans democratic theories, political history, and human rights, emphasizing Scandinavian democratic exceptionalism. He has been the principal investigator on significant projects including the Varieties of Democracy and has published extensively on topics related to political repression and regime dynamics. Skaaning has also engaged in numerous collaborative projects, contributing to the understanding of democratic development in various political contexts.
